choose the equation below that represents the line passing through the point (2, −4) with a slope of one half. a. y = 1/2x 5 b. y = 1/2x − 3 c. y = 1/2x − 5 d. y = 1/2x 3

The point-slope form: [tex]y-y_0=m(x-x_0)[/tex]

[tex]m=\dfrac{1}{2};\ (2;-4)\to x_0=2;\ y_0=-4[/tex]

subtitute

[tex]y-(-4)=\dfrac{1}{2}(x-2)\\\\\boxed{y+4=\frac{1}{2}(x-2)}[/tex]
